  1. March 22, 2023

    Sysco Not Bound To Arbitrate Teamsters Pension Fight

    Sysco Indianapolis LLC's contract with a Teamsters local does not compel the company to arbitrate pension-related grievances, an Indiana federal judge has ruled, saying the company does not have to submit to arbitration in a dispute with the union over retirees' eligibility for certain early retirement benefits.

  2. May 23, 2022

    Sysco Says CBA Exempts Pension Issues From Arbitration

    The Indianapolis unit of wholesale food distributor Sysco Corp. has asked an Indiana federal judge to declare that its contract with a Teamsters local does not require pension-related disputes to go to arbitration, arguing it qualifies for such a declaration under Seventh Circuit precedent.
